This review is from: The Strawberry Shortcake Movie: Sky's the Limit (DVD)
I must admit I'm a big fan of the former version of Strawberry Shortcake and was very leary when I heard they were re-inventing her. But I tried very hard to go into watching this movie with an open mind hoping I would be proven wrong. Unfortunately, I wasn't. Even if you can adjust to the new look (which isn't all that bad and not quite as grown up as I was thinking it would be), the storyline and characters are unimaginative and boring. You definitely don't get the feeling each girl is her own unique individual with quirks and character like the former Strawberry Shortcake gang was. My huge Strawberry Shortcake fan who is almost 4 years old, quit watching the movie mid way through. She was bored. I fell asleep. Missing are classic characters such as Honey Pie Pony, Ginger Snap, Angel Cake, and Huckleberry Pie to name a few. There's odd caterpillar and berrykin characters who just add a strange element to the whole mess. And then there's the uninspired world in which they live. Instead of imaginative places like Ice Cream Island, Cake Walk, the River Fudge, and Cookie Corners, you get a very unimaginative world that looks too much like reality . . . just a bunch of rocks and bushes. And Strawberry and her pals are miniature now . . . living down under the bushes. So to sum it up, don't waste your money or time on this particular movie. And if the first movie is any indication of what's to come, my daughter and I will be sticking with our collection of past Strawberry Shortcake DVDs.

This review is from: The Strawberry Shortcake Movie: Sky's the Limit (DVD)
Yet another reboot for Strawberry, and this time it's an epic failure. My 4-year-old has been a HUGE SS fan for the past year, even had her birthday party with a SS theme last year. "Big Country Fun" is one of her favorites, and we really like the "Journey" movie as well. We own all of the DVDs and watch them often.

Unfortunately, we really could not get through this newest reinvention. We tried on three occasions to watch credits to credits and failed every time. There are characters missing--Honey Pie Pony is a favorite that's now MIA--and the animation/digitization is awful. And it's SO boring! After three attempts, I still have no idea what the movie was about. With the older movies, the characters seems like real people functioning in their real little world, but the new characters are just alien. It's strange and my DD is really upset. She doesn't have any interest in the toys at all already has told me that if another movie comes out, she doesn't want to watch it.

This review is from: The Strawberry Shortcake Movie: Sky's the Limit (DVD)
I was expecting a smiliar format to the other Strawberry Shortcake movies, but it is not. I don't mind the makeover she's had, but this movie was not as cheery and fun as previous. There are FEW songs in it, just a lot of talking which is not fun for smaller kids...My daughter, who loves Strawberry Shortcake, was not excited baout this movie as she is with the other ones. I would not spend 14.99 on this movie. instead, use that money and go buy the other, older Straberry Shortcake movies to enjoy! Some of my daughter's favorites include: Adventures on Ice Cream Island, The Best pets Yet, and Big Country Fun.

This review is from: The Strawberry Shortcake Movie: Sky's the Limit (DVD)
My 4 year old and I have been Strawberry Shortcake fans for quite some time. We really loved the Strawberry from Cooking Up Fun and Sea berry Beach party. We were Just getting used to the makeover when yet another revamp occurred. I was hesitant since Sky's the Limit is so different but we have enjoyed it just fine. My little girl still loves it and with more toys available she seems to enjoy it more. We have watched this movie over and over. It seems to go back to Strawberry's roots from when I was a little girl. The original characters with a modern flair. When I was young She talked to the sun and if I am not mistaken she was small like the characters in the new movie. Even though she has been through a lot of changes I hope Strawberry will stay around for a long time. She is such a wonderful little girl and toy for kids to play with. I hope They continue the movie series and it is fine with me if they stick with the new style.
